3:34Now PlayingChina has blocked Jaish-e-Mohammed founder Masood Azhar as global terrorists for the fourth time. The proposal which was initiated by France and backed by U.S and UK was held by China in the UN Security Council. China said that it needed more time to examine the sanctions request targetting Masood Azhar. The Minister of External Affairs said it was disappointed by the outcome. Listen in!
